Output 8a6014c6c80576cc2087e536cdbed25cd1a2ea39df01dbb944a39ab690dc3c09:53

value
531441
script pubkey
OP_0 OP_PUSHBYTES_20 c91a3e3e1d805f66e08b9c2713010a9df0c15f3c
address
bc1qeydru0sasp0kdcytnsn3xqg2nhcvzheues8urj
transaction
8a6014c6c80576cc2087e536cdbed25cd1a2ea39df01dbb944a39ab690dc3c09
confirmations
1362
spent
true